Hi there,

New to finches, currently have a few Zebras and 1 RH WB Gouldie cock after losing the female.
Going to try and start off with a hardier finch and then hopefully with success move onto Gouldies.
Not sure if finches are similar to love birds in that they need a partner or if they can be the only "Gouldie" in with zebras?

He will cope. All birds prefer their own type, but technically they are all finches so it works. Just get him a new mate when you are ready.
